WesternConnect have carried out a major project management engagement in support of Opt2Vote, a Northern Ireland Based e-voting company.
WesternConnect provided this start-up enterprise with project management experience and support for 3 pilot local elections in the UK. The WesternConnect team brought their knowledge of PRINCE2 methodologies, together with their experience of software implementation within aggressive timescales to bring this project to a highly successful conclusion.
Northern Ireland Broadband Service Contract
WesternConnect is currently working with the Department of Enterprise Trade and Investment in the delivery of a multi million €uro monitoring and evaluation contract. As part of this contract WesternConnect has devised and implemented a series of monitoring and evaluation tools to monitor the progress of BT in the rollout of broadband technologies throughout Northern Ireland. The processes and techniques devised by WesternConnect has allowed for a confidential monitoring and evaluation service to be offered to UK government and allowed for the transparent rollout of broadband throughout Northern Ireland.
This contract has called upon the extensive expertise of the WesternConnect team in terms of preparing SLAs, performance and project contracts, monitoring, negotiating and regulatory affairs with network operators.

South Kesteven
WesternConnect were commissioned to carry out a detailed information gathering and requirements analysis exercise and to produce a comprehensive ICT strategy and action plan. Particular emphasis was paid to the statutory requirements of the e-Government agenda and targets laid down by Central Government. The key services undertaken within the IT and Corporate Services division of the Council included:
IS/IT Business Consultancy
IT Planning and formulation of ICT Strategy including workplan and timescales
Staff training and resources
Business Continuity Planning and Migration Strategies
IT Policy formulation
Risk Analysis
Business process re-engineering
Strategic Planning.
St. Albans City and District Council
WesternConnect has been engaged to help St Albans City and District Council (SADC) move to the practical implementation stage of their ambitious e-Government programme. Our team has worked with all stakeholders, including St Albans existing sub-contractors and external software providers, to audit and conduct a “healthcheck” of all aspects of the Council’s existing ICT infrastructure (including security aspects and network resilience) to define the council’s future ICT strategy.
WesternConnect were responsible for the production of the ICT Department Service Plan defining the IT projects with timescales and key milestones required to meet the Council’s e-Government targets.
As part of this project, WesternConnect has worked with St Alban’s IT Department to carry out a complete review of the Council’s IT department roles and responsibilities; mapping out what the department needs to provide in order to supply service departments and general users with the tools they need to work more effectively and efficiently, matching this to their existing resources by means of a skills matrix and identifying any gaps.
WesternConnect provided technical project management for the implementation of the Customer Service Centre which went live in mid March. Our team worked with CRM Company Q-Matic (Q-Knowledge) to enable 11 front line staff to provide a dedicated access point for members, citizens and staff to council services.
